远程linux端安装好OpenSSH-Server,并开启SSH服务的时候就可以使用SFTP功能了,
secure CRT 设置
在windows中的 secure CRT 与ubuntu通过ssh连接状态下,
点"文件","连接sftp会话"
快捷键Alt+p
连接成功后就可以传文件了
sftp> ls
system workspace
这里通过ls查看到的2个远程文件夹 system 和workspace ,
就是位于\home\book\work\ 目录下
sftp> lls
168款POTplayer皮肤.rar 23.gif
催眠大师.torrent
sftp> put 23.gif
Uploading 23.gif to /home/book/work/23.gif
100% 4KB 4KB/s 00:00:00
D:/Personal/Desktop/often/23.gif: 5012 bytes transferred in 0 seconds (5012 bytes/s)
sftp> ls
23.gif system workspace
远程命令比如ls
那么对应的本地命令就是在它前面加个l , 即 lls
----------------------------------------------------------
贴一些常用命令
cd 路径 更改远程目录到“路径”
lcd 路径 更改本地目录到“路径”
chgrp group path 将文件“path”的组更改为“group”
chmod mode path 将文件“path”的权限更改为“mode”
chown owner path 将文件“path”的属主更改为“owner”
exit 退出 sftp
help 显示这个帮助文本
get 远程路径 下载文件
ln existingpath linkpath 符号链接远程文件
ls [选项] [路径] 显示远程目录列表
lls [选项] [路径] 显示本地目录列表
mkdir 路径 创建远程目录
lmkdir 路径 创建本地目录
mv oldpath newpath 移动远程文件
open [用户@]主机[:端口] 连接到远程主机
put 本地路径 上传文件
pwd 显示远程工作目录
lpwd 打印本地工作目录
quit 退出 sftp
rmdir 路径 移除远程目录
lrmdir 路径 移除本地目录
rm 路径 删除远程文件
lrm 路径 删除本地文件
symlink existingpath linkpath 符号链接远程文件
version 显示协议版本
相关推荐
详细的介绍了如何在Ubuntu系统下开启ssh以及sftp服务,以及实现ssh链接以及sftp文件传送的过程。
SSH Secure Shell Client(带sftp)客户端,既可SSH远程主机,又可FTP上传文件到主机。非常好用的SSH
cuteftp使用ssh2连接sftp时候报错:缺少组件。 CUTEFTP缺失文件sftp21.dll 状态:> [2012/8/1 0:27:48] 正在获取清单 “”… 状态:> [2012/8/1 0:27:48] 正在初始化 SFTP21 模块… 错误:> [2012/8/1 0:27:48] 无法...
java源码:用java写的SFTP代码.rar
SFTP工具,文件上传下载方便。可直接文件夹传输。
linux脚本sftp上传文件
工作中遇到客户提出的sftp上传,把核心代码给大家
使用Putty中的psftp工具实现bat脚本上传sftp文件,如果需要定时间,可自行使用Windows任务计划程序创建定时任务达到自动上传的效果
Sftp文件上传demo
SFTP服务器间文件传输工具,源码,有配置,有注解,可直接运行
采用SFTP定时扫描本地文件,同时判断本地文件是否传输完成,如果传输完成,则向服务器开始上传本地文件,.bat启动,包含配置文件等,已通过公司测试
(https://github.com/helllyf/Qt-SFTP)功能实现了指定文件后缀名定时上传功能。 sftp实现通过密码和秘钥方式上传。 有完善的xml配置功能。 程序开启默认读取配置文件实现上传功能。若配置文件读取失败或者连接服务器...
sftp解决上传中文乱码,sftp.setFilenameEncoding("GBK");修改是不起作用的,修改源码后重新导出的jar包。
是一个基于 MS windows 平台的功能强大的SFTP、FTP 文件传输软件。使用了 Xftp 以后,MS windows 用户能安全地在 UNIX/Linux 和 Windows PC 之间传输文件。Xftp 能同时适应初级用户和高级用户的需要。它采用了标准的...
windows脚本自动归档、压缩文件,并通过sftp方式(公私钥身份验证)将文档上传至备份服务器(文档中包含详细步骤与脚本源码,本文档为原创文档)。
ftp sftp协议上传文件区别,具体代码实现,可以参考很好的代码材料
该资源为python实现可配置的sftp传输,get和put 配置文件为.ini文件;put和get区分一下源和目的路径,基本配置项即说明如下: [ftp]:ftp基本信息 [common] 公共的配置 如日志信息,传输模式,是否递归,是否删除等 ...
Ubuntu20.04和Ubuntu16.04等其他Ubuntu离线安装openssh-server 安装步骤: sudo dpkg -i libssl1.0.0_1.0.2n-1ubuntu5.7_amd64.deb sudo dpkg -i openssh-client_8.4p1-6ubuntu1_amd64.deb sudo dpkg -i openssh-...
基于qt5+mingw+win7,里面包括有封装好的sftp库。参考原作者https://download.csdn.net/download/qq_26360165/10576625并修改。最简单的一个小demo